Monitor and maintain site server/system to provide server/system administration and technical support for site IT infrastructure system as well as assist the IT Operation Supervisor in all other related duties pertaining to IT infrastructure.

Job Responsibilities Monitor and maintain site IT system and infrastructure in order to maintain IT operation compliance with existing ISO, ITILv3, Microsoft Operation Framework, IT Governance Common Standards, IT control objectives for Sarbanes-Oxley and IT security (BS17799). IT system and infrastructure are successfully monitored and maintained in accordance with all the existing standards and regulations.

Conduct daily/morning check/monitoring of site file/print server, server/blade hardware, backup jobs and antivirus system and logs, to ensure stable and greater reliability of dedicated site ICT portal. Site ICT Portal is well‑ensured, stable, and has a greater reliability.

Monitor, manage and maintain the condition and information (movement, repair, assignment and returns) of assets related to IT including PC, laptop, server, network switches, routers, radio equipment and mobile phone. The condition and information of assets related to IT are correctly monitored, managed and maintained.

Conduct trend analysis of system incidents and recognizing problems, provide research, isolation, resolution and follow up to ensure all problems are fully corrected while maintaining document backup report/log, patches and service pack updates on dedicated IGS portal site and periodically test backup to ensure reliability.

Maintain and actively implement SHE programs and responsibility (involve identify, mitigate and monitor SHE risk), including SHE Management System to ensure the effectiveness of the programs conform to official standard, requirements and procedure. The SHE responsibility meets the intended outcome – SHE risk well maintained.

Target Zero LTI

SHE Management System meets the current ISO 14001, ISO 45001, SMK3 & SMKP standards and requirements

Education Bachelor's Degree of Any Major

Skill, Knowledge, and Experience

Min 1 year experience in the same field

Good knowledge, understanding, and experience in handling Radio Communication setup and troubleshoot, including VSAT

Good knowledge of ITIL, IT Topologies and Structure

Demonstrated competency in supporting Windows XP/Vista/7/1 maintenance and troubleshooting

Good understanding in Corporate IT infrastructure and Corporate IT Security

Good knowledge in Dell/HP server, blade and tape backup hardware

Fluent in English, both spoken and written is an advantage
